FM Nirmala Sitharaman lays foundation of Rs 2,200-crore hydel project in Dima Hasao district

HALFLONG: Finance Minister Nirmala Sitharaman performed the 'Bhoomi Pujan' for 120-MW Rs 2,200-crore Lower Kopili Hydro Electric Project aided by the Asian Development Bank (ADB) in Dima Hasao district today.

Laying the foundation stone for the hydroelectric power plant, she said that the Centre and the Assam government were committed to developing Dima Hasao.

She said that the Centre would bear 77 per cent cost of the project, and the State Government would bear the remaining 23 per cent.

The Finance Minister said that power generation is like blood donation for the economy.

She also laid the foundation stone of the ADB-aided double-lane highway in the Dima Hasao district in Haflong at Rs 250 crore.

Chief Minister Himanta Biswa Sarma, who also attended the 'Bhoomi Pujan', said that the project would increase electricity supply from clean energy by 469 GWh by 2025 and reduce greenhouse gas emission by 360K tonnes annually.

He said that his government would work for the overall development of the Dima Hasao district.

Sarma said that peace has returned to this district, leading to rapid development, and also stepped up welfare activities for the benefit of the people.

The project will ensure the development of Dima Hasao and Karbi Anglong districts as well as generate employment opportunities, the Chief Minister said.

"Rs 250 crore would be spent for construction of Umrongso-Lanka road within nine months. Improved road infrastructure would greatly facilitate tourist footfall in the region and boost the economic growth," he added. (IANS)
